Full Job Description
The post holder will be part of a team committed to delivering and leading high-quality care which reflects the philosophy and objectives of St Lukes Cheshire Hospice. The post holder will provide support for patients and families and other members of the wider multi-disciplinary health care team involved in patient care.
To provide a professional nursing service to patients and families on the Day Hospice and across the hospice settings
Supervise and guide students, junior members of staff, unqualified carers and volunteers in the Hospice
Contribute to the ongoing development of the Hospice service in the quest to provide specialist palliative care that keeps the patient and family as the central focus.
Main duties of the job
To work within the policies and procedures of the Hospice in order to maintain a safe working environment
To assess, plan, implement and evaluate patient care
To practise research based techniques in care delivery
To participate in the introduction and evaluation of new procedures for patient care
To always act within the Code of Professional Practice and treat patients safely, with dignity, holistically and respect confidentiality
To participate in multi disciplinary and clinical meetings
Liaison with other professional groups involved in patient care
Contribute towards prevention and management of infections
The post holder will be responsible for the Health and Safety of patients, staff and visitors whilst on duty
The post holder will take responsibility for the management of the caseload in the absence of the sister or ward manager and will co-ordinate the service and supervise staff where appropriate
